“SBT” dates 6 sponsors for the 2026 Cup

Broadcaster and NSports already exceed the amount paid to FIFA for the rights to 32 World Cup games

O SBT and NSports announced this Tuesday (27th January) contracts with 6 companies to sponsor the broadcasts, which allowed the partnership to exceed the amount invested in purchasing the rights from the (International Football Federation).

The sponsors are Airbnb, Esportes da Sorte, Friboi, Haleon, McDonald’s and Seara. SBT and NSports show 32 matches from the tournament, which will be played in the United States, Mexico and Canada. In the Brazilian team’s games, the broadcasts will have joint teams.

Even with values ​​below the initial table, the sale of quotas advanced. The original plan projected revenue in excess of R$300 million from sponsorships. Even so, the amount already covers the investment made in exhibition rights.

The contract with FIFA was signed in 2025 for US$25 million, an amount that guarantees the broadcast of 32 games, a number lower than the 54 initially negotiated after reviewing the financial terms. Payments to the organization will be made in installments until the start of the World Cup, scheduled for June and July 2026.

The package is not exclusive to open TV, and some of the games will also be shown on Globo.
